Abstract
A signal processing system including a plurality of receivers configured to receive a return signal from a transmitted radio frequency (RF) waveform. A mode control processor is configured to selectively and independently alter at least one characteristic of a signal down conversion process performed by each receiver. A digital signal processor is configured to integrate the outputs of the plurality of receivers.

10. A signal processing system, comprising:
-
a plurality of receivers configured to receive a return signal from a transmitted radio frequency (RF) waveform; one or more computer processors; and a memory in communication with the one or more computer processors and storing program instructions, the one or more computer processors operative with the program instructions to, in response to a first control signal to set a maximum instantaneous bandwidth for a single pulse repetition interval (PRI); configure a first receiver of the plurality of receivers to combine the received return signal with a first waveform of a first frequency at a first time for the single PRI; configure a second receiver of the plurality of receivers to combine the received return signal with a second waveform of a second frequency different from the first frequency and at the first time for the single PRI; and in response to a second control signal to set a maximum window range for the single PRI; configure a third receiver of the plurality of receivers to combine the received return signal with a third waveform at a second time for the single PRI; configure a fourth receiver of the plurality of receiver to combine the received return signal with a fourth waveform of a same frequency as that used by the third receiver and at a third time distinct from the second time of the third receiver for the single PRI. - View Dependent Claims (11, 12, 13, 14)

15. A method of processing received signals in a radar system, comprising:
-
receiving a return signal via at least one antenna element; processing the received return signal using a first subset of a plurality of receivers for a single pulse repetition interval (PRI), wherein each receiver of the first subset combines the return signal at a first time with a first local oscillator signal whose frequency is distinct from local oscillator signals utilized by the remainder of the receivers of the first subset; and processing the received return signal using a second subset of the plurality of receivers for the single PRI, wherein each receiver of the second subset combines the return signal with a second local oscillator signal of a same frequency and at a second time distinct from a time or times of combining the return signal for the remainder of the receivers of the second subset. - View Dependent Claims (16, 17)
